Depending on the version of Word you are using, you might be able to recover from something like that by hitting undo or by the auto-save recovery routine. I don't remember how the files are labeled but in the same location as your "saved" documents should be a temporary file that word can use to recover with. If you have the Auto-Save function set to save at fairly short intervals, you always have a safety net.
